1 Never insert anything metallic into the cabinet openings of the LCD
display. Doing so may create the danger of electric shock.
2 To avoid electric shock, never touch the inside of the display. Only a
qualified technician should open the case of the display
3 Never use your display if the power cord has been damaged. Do not
allow anything to rest on the power cord, and keep the cord away from
areas where people can trip over it.
4 Be sure to hold the plug, not the cord, when disconnecting the display
from an electric socket.
5 Openings in the display cabinet are provided for ventilation. To prevent
overheating, these opening should not be blocked or covered. Also, avoid
using the display on a bed, sofa, rug, or other soft surface. Doing so may
block the ventilation openings in the bottom of the cabinet. If you put the
display in a bookcase or some other enclosed space, be sure to provide
adequate ventilation.
6 Put your LCD display in a location with low humidity and a minimum of
dust.
7 Do not expose the display to rain or use it near water (in kitchens, near
swimming pools etc). If the display accidentally gets wet, unplug it and
contact an authorized dealer immediately. You can clean the LCD display
with a damp cloth when necessary, but be sure to unplug the display first.

8 Place the display on a solid surface and treat it carefully. The screen is
made of thin glass with a plastic front surface and can be damaged if
dropped, hit or scratched. Do not clean the front panel with keton-type
materials (e.g., acetone), ethyl alcohol, toluene, ethyl acid, methyl, or
chloride. These may damage the panel.
9 Locate your LCD display near an easily accessible AC outlet.
10 If your display does not operate normally – in particular, if there are any
unusual sounds or smells coming from it – unplug it immediately and
contact an authorized dealer or service center.
11 High temperature can cause problems. Don’t use your display in direct
sunlight, and keep it away from heaters, stoves, fireplaces, and other
sources of heat.
12 Unplug the LCD display when it is going to be left unused for an extended
period of time.

1. Color Menu:
¾Contrast Adjust the level of contrast
¾Brightness Adjust the level of brightness
¾Color adjust Manual adjustment of the color temperature*
¾Color Temp Select a color temperature**
¾Back Return to the Main Menu
* Select a color temperature manually after setting the Color Temp option to USER
**
1. Select 9300 for a color temperature of 9300K (blue)
2. Select 6500 for a color temperature of 6500K (transparent)
3. Select 5500 for a color temperature of 5500K (red)
4. Select sRGB to maintain the color temperature in the standard RGB (RedGreenBlue)color.
5. Select USER to change the color temperature settings manually by using the Color Adjust
option.

Panel Cell Type Color active matrix TFT
(Thin-Film-Transistor) LCD panel
Aspect Ratio / Size 4 : 3 / 17" viewable diagonal area
Glass Surface Black Anti-Glare, low reflection coating
Pixel numbers / Colors 1280(H) x 1024(V) / 16.2 Million
Pixel Pitch 0.264(H) x 0.264(V) mm
Active Area 337.92(H) x 270.34(V) mm
Light Source Long life, 50,000 hrs (typ)
Brignthess / Contrast 300 cd/m2(typ) , 800 : 1
Viewing Angle
Horizontal 160o (typ) (- 80o~ + 80o)
Vertical 160o (typ) (-80o~ + 80o)
Response Time ≦8 ms
Input Sources PC System Signal Analog RGB (0.7/1.0 Vp-p, 75 ohms)
Sync Composite Sync, Separate Sync,
Sync On Green
Frequency Fh: 30 - 82Khz , Fv: 50 -75Hz
Resolution 1280 x 1024@60/70/75 Hz
1024 x 768@60/70/75 Hz
800 x 600@60/70/75 Hz
640 x 480@60 / 70 / 75 Hz
720 x 400@60 / 70 Hz
Recommended 1280 x 1024@60 Hz
Audio System Stereo 2W x 2 (Built-In Speaker)
Input Terminals PC Signal 15 Pin Female D-Sub x 1
PC Audio Stereo Headphone Jack x 1
Power Plug 12VDC Jack
Control Front Panel (5 Keys) Men/Select , Auto , Up , Down , Power
Convenient Features Auto Calibration
Back Light Adjustment
OSD Menu Multi-Languages
Wall Mount Ready VESA 75 X 75(mm)
Power Input Voltage Universal / Auto-Sensing, 90 to 260VAC, 50 / 60 Hz
power Rating - Operation 30 watt
(Support DPMS) - Stand-By < 5 watt
- Off < 5 watt
Operating Condition Temperature 0OC ~ 40OC (32OF ~ 104OF)
Humidity 10% ~ 90% (no condensation)
Storage Condition Temperature - 20OC ~ 60OC (- 4OF ~ 140OF)
Humidity 10% ~ 90% (no condensation)
Dimensions Physical With Base(W x H x D) : 355 x 295 x 220 mm
Without Base(W x H x D) : 355 x 285 x 30
mm
Carton W x H x D = 416 x 425 x 140 mm
Weight N.W. / G.W. 4.5 Kgs / 5.5 Kgs
Optional DVI-D
Protect Glass Screen Protected , Double coating
Certification FCC , CE
LCD Monitor 17” Specification – MTS17
